What You’ll Be Doing

You’ll be joining the Regional Growth team. We are responsible for the commercial output of our mid-market restaurant partners across the UK and Ireland, ensuring we bring the best selection to our customers while accelerating growth for our partners.

Here’s what your day-to-day might look like:

Act as the local market expert: Represent Deliveroo across North East & Yorkshire by maintaining deep knowledge of the local restaurant landscape, industry trends, and neighborhood dynamics.

Drive partner account management: Lead commercial negotiations and account strategy for top local partners, optimising their operational efficiency and growth on the platform.

Leverage data to optimize selection: Analyse partner performance and area-level data to identify key coverage gaps and improve our customer offering neighbourhood by neighbourhood.

Expand local partner selection: Prospect, negotiate, and onboard top local favourite restaurants and hero brands, ensuring seamless setups for long-term success.

Execute local growth strategies: Partner with Regional Managers, Operations, and Account Management teams to build strategic regional plans and maximize restaurant participation in marketing campaigns.

What You’ll Need to Thrive

Our ideal candidate will bring strong expertise in some of these areas and curiosity to grow in others:

Proven commercial experience: Demonstrated track record in account management, sales, or business strategy within a fast-paced environment.

Analytical approach: Strong ability to use and interpret performance data to identify operational gaps, inform decision-making, and drive growth.

Results-driven mindset: Highly motivated and target-oriented, with a focus on achieving demanding commercial KPIs.

Strategic relationship management: Skilled at building long-term partner relationships, leading commercial negotiations, and influencing stakeholders.

Mobility and flexibility: Possession of a valid UK's driver's licence and car, with the flexibility to spend 2–3 days per week conducting field visits across the territory.

Our Global Structure

Deliveroo is now part of DoorDash, bringing together teams with even greater reach, scale, and ambition. Depending on your role, you may collaborate with teammates, systems, and leaders across DoorDash and Wolt. Together, we’re unlocking new possibilities as one global team.
